Are batteries the future of energy storage?
Batteries are considered as one of the key flexibility options for future energy storage systems. However, their production is cost- and greenhouse-gas intensive and efforts are made to decrease their price and carbon footprint.
How much does it cost to store a battery?
However, electrochemical batteries show higher costs for storage compartment (up to 800 €/kWh for Li-ion). Hydrogen-based and underground CAES have lowest costs of storage, 4 and 40 €/kWh, respectively. More details of the cost elements are presented in Appendix A for each technology.

How are battery life-cycle costs calculated?
The battery life-cycle costs are calculated using the annuity method in which the net present value (NPV) is distributed equivalently over the entire lifetime of the product, giving annual series of cash flows. For depreciation a rate of 4 % is assumed for private households (application case PVSC), and 8 % for utilities (ETS, PR, and RS). 19
What is the cheapest energy storage system?
In terms of TCC (total capital cost), underground CAES (with 890 €/kW) offers the most economical alternative for bulk energy storage, while SMES and SCES are the cheapest options in power quality applications. However, the cost data for these electro-magnetic EES systems are rather limited and for small-scale applications.
What are energy storage batteries used for?
Batteries are used to build an ESSs for a large city, aiming to cut the peak and fill the valley of both daily and industrial electricity . The energy storage battery employed in the system should satisfy the requirements of high energy density and fast response to charging and discharging actions.
